Business / Re: If You Are Uber Partner In Lagos, Please Share Your Experience Here by bily(m): 5:16pm On Jan 25, 2018 |
On numerous GPS issues, we have two major processor chip makers for Android phones ie Qualcomm and mediatek. Apart from Samsung that uses both Qualcomm and it's own exynos chips, Huawei also uses it's own chips It is a known fact that snapdragon(Qualcomm) chips have better GPS performance than mediatek chips. So for uber business, it's better to get phones with snapdragon(qualcomm) chips. Almost all tecno and infinix phones use mediatek chips. I'm not sure if we have any of them using Qualcomm chips, so that may be where the problem lies. 1 Like |

Crime / Re: How We Extract Bank Details From Stolen Phones To Withdraw Money —suspects by bily(m): 8:45am On Jan 21, 2018 |
Icecomrade: We are talking facts, you're telling me to trust you. Wether the banks know what their doing or not is not the bone of contention here. The simple FACT is with some Banks money from your account can be transferred with such information as stated by the OP. Istead of challenging the authenticity of the news, we all should be happy such information is being exposed so such banks can improve on their security. Gtb allowed last 4 digits of ATM card for ussd transactions for years before allowing use of PIN creation, access Bank still allows use of some digits in your BVN Let's even leave USSD aside, some Banks, all you need to change mobile banking password are already stored on your phone. A smart theif will have a field day. Do you have an idea how many documentations people store on their phone or mail to themselves? Many people have a digital copy of their international passports on their phones which contains their date of birth, full name, etc, the thief has their SIM card, ATM card..what other information dues a cyber criminal need to exploit you? Even when you call a bank, those are the basic info they ask from you to confirm your identity. Most of these banks just accept hook, line and sinker what their foreign technology/IT partrecommendations without putting the Nigerian context into consideration. People should learn how to protect themselves by making use of tools available to them such as sim lock, fingerprint lock, app lock etc. Almost every app on my phone is locked to my fingerprints, a friend recently collected my phone and was surprised my chrome browser was locked. I told him to use ucbrowser that my chrome is synced with my PC and I have saved password to some sensitive sites. |

Phones / Re: The Xiaomi Thread. by bily(m): 7:19am On Jan 18, 2018 |
Frankdamaxx: Xiaomi A1 is stock Android and comes with Google camera by default. As a lot of us have said here, google camera is miles ahead of xiaomi camera app. Also I don't know if xiaomi still does this.... Before their Flagship and mi series phones usually had more options in the camera app than redmi series. It would be safe to say they focus more on their MI series having better camera output so they go to greater lengths to tweak the camera software. I think it's for marketing purposes., the message they are passing is... If you want better camera experience, upgrade to MI series. But once you change from the default camera app on a redmi series to a better third party app, you'll see a lot of difference. Even camera 360 pictures will wow you on your redmi series compared to the built in app. Gcam is on another level. 3 Likes |
